Durability Of Wood Shingles: Lifespan And Maintenance Tips Revealed

how long do wood shingles last

Wood shingles are a popular roofing material known for their natural aesthetic and durability, but their lifespan can vary significantly depending on several factors. On average, wood shingles can last between 20 to 30 years, though this range is influenced by the type of wood used, climate conditions, maintenance practices, and exposure to elements like moisture, sunlight, and pests. For instance, cedar shingles, which are highly resistant to decay and insects, tend to outlast other types, while proper ventilation and regular inspections can extend their longevity. However, in harsher environments, such as areas with high humidity or frequent rainfall, their lifespan may be reduced. Understanding these variables is crucial for homeowners considering wood shingles, as it helps in making informed decisions about installation, maintenance, and eventual replacement.

Climate Impact on Durability

Wood shingles, while prized for their natural aesthetic, are remarkably sensitive to climate conditions, which can dramatically shorten or extend their lifespan. In regions with high humidity, such as the southeastern United States, wood shingles are prone to moisture absorption, leading to warping, cracking, and mold growth. For instance, untreated cedar shingles in these areas may last only 10–15 years, compared to 20–30 years in drier climates. To mitigate this, homeowners in humid zones should consider applying water-repellent treatments annually and ensuring proper attic ventilation to reduce indoor humidity.

Contrastingly, arid climates present their own challenges. In desert regions like the American Southwest, wood shingles face constant exposure to intense UV radiation and temperature fluctuations, which accelerate drying and brittleness. Over time, this can cause shingles to split or curl, reducing their effectiveness as a protective barrier. A practical solution here is to choose shingles treated with UV-resistant finishes and to install them with wider gaps to allow for thermal expansion. Regular inspections every 2–3 years are also crucial to identify and replace damaged shingles promptly.

Cold climates introduce yet another set of durability concerns. In areas with heavy snowfall, such as the northeastern United States, wood shingles must withstand the weight of snow and the freeze-thaw cycle, which can cause them to crack or loosen. Ice dams, a common issue in these regions, exacerbate moisture infiltration, leading to rot and decay. Homeowners in such climates should prioritize proper roof slope (at least 6:12 pitch) and install ice and water shields beneath the shingles. Additionally, removing snow accumulation gently with a roof rake can prevent structural stress.

Finally, coastal climates combine the worst of both worlds: high humidity from ocean air and corrosive saltwater exposure. Wood shingles in these environments are particularly vulnerable to rot, insect damage, and surface erosion. To combat this, opt for pressure-treated or naturally rot-resistant wood species like redwood or cypress, and apply marine-grade preservatives every 1–2 years. Regular cleaning to remove salt deposits is also essential, as accumulated salt can accelerate deterioration. By tailoring maintenance practices to specific climate challenges, wood shingles can retain their durability and charm for decades.

Maintenance Tips for Longevity

Wood shingles, when properly maintained, can last 30 to 50 years, outperforming many expectations. However, achieving this longevity requires proactive care. One critical step is regular inspection. At least twice a year, examine your roof for signs of wear, such as cracked, curled, or missing shingles. Pay special attention after severe weather events like storms or heavy snowfall. Early detection of issues allows for timely repairs, preventing small problems from escalating into costly damage.

Cleaning is another essential maintenance task that extends the life of wood shingles. Moss, algae, and debris can trap moisture, accelerating decay. Use a soft-bristle brush or a low-pressure power washer (under 1,000 PSI) to remove buildup gently. Avoid harsh chemicals or high-pressure washing, as these can damage the wood fibers. For stubborn growth, apply a mixture of equal parts water and white vinegar or a commercial wood shingle cleaner, following the manufacturer’s instructions.

Preservative treatments can significantly enhance durability. Every 3 to 5 years, apply a wood preservative specifically designed for shingles. These treatments repel water, resist UV damage, and deter insects. Look for products containing copper naphthenate or borate compounds, which are effective and environmentally friendly. Ensure the shingles are clean and dry before application, and follow safety guidelines, including wearing protective gear like gloves and a mask.

Ventilation and insulation play a hidden but vital role in shingle longevity. Poor attic ventilation traps heat and moisture, causing wood to warp or rot prematurely. Install ridge and soffit vents to promote airflow, and ensure insulation doesn’t block ventilation pathways. In colder climates, proper insulation prevents ice dams, which can lift shingles and create gaps. Addressing these structural factors complements surface-level maintenance, creating a holistic approach to roof care.

Finally, strategic trimming of overhanging branches reduces risks from falling debris and minimizes shade, which can foster damp conditions. Trim trees so branches are at least 10 feet away from the roof. While this may seem unrelated to shingles themselves, it’s a preventive measure that reduces physical damage and moisture retention. By combining these maintenance practices, you can maximize the lifespan of your wood shingles, ensuring they remain both functional and aesthetically pleasing for decades.

Quality vs. Lifespan Comparison

Wood shingles, when crafted from high-quality cedar or redwood, can outlast their lower-grade counterparts by decades. Premium shingles, often sourced from old-growth trees, boast tighter grain patterns and natural oils that resist rot, insects, and moisture. These top-tier materials typically endure 30 to 50 years, whereas cheaper, fast-growth wood shingles may degrade in as little as 15 to 20 years. The initial investment in quality wood pays dividends in longevity, reducing the need for frequent replacements and associated costs.

Consider the installation process as a critical factor in maximizing lifespan. Properly installed high-quality shingles with adequate ventilation and spacing can prevent moisture buildup, a primary cause of decay. Conversely, even the best wood shingles will fail prematurely if installed incorrectly. For instance, using corrosion-resistant fasteners and ensuring a slope of at least 3:12 can significantly extend their life. Skimping on installation quality negates the benefits of premium materials, making this a non-negotiable aspect of the quality-lifespan equation.

Maintenance plays a pivotal role in bridging the gap between quality and lifespan. Regular inspections, cleaning debris from gutters, and treating shingles with preservatives every 3 to 5 years can add years to their life. For example, applying a UV-protective finish can slow weathering, while prompt repair of damaged shingles prevents water infiltration. Lower-quality shingles, however, often require more frequent and costly maintenance, diminishing their perceived value over time.

Environmental factors further highlight the quality-lifespan divide. High-quality wood shingles perform better in extreme climates, whether it’s heavy rainfall in the Pacific Northwest or intense sun in the Southwest. Their natural resilience minimizes warping, splitting, and fading. In contrast, lower-quality shingles may deteriorate rapidly under such conditions, necessitating early replacement. Choosing the right material for your specific climate is essential to achieving the longest possible lifespan.

Finally, the aesthetic appeal of wood shingles often aligns with their quality and durability. Premium shingles maintain their color and texture longer, preserving the home’s curb appeal. Lower-quality options may gray prematurely or develop unsightly cracks, detracting from the property’s value. While aesthetics aren’t directly tied to lifespan, they underscore the holistic benefits of investing in better materials. In the long run, quality wood shingles offer both functional longevity and enduring beauty, making them a superior choice for discerning homeowners.

Signs of Shingle Deterioration

Wood shingles, while aesthetically pleasing and environmentally friendly, are not immune to the ravages of time and weather. Understanding the signs of deterioration is crucial for maintaining the integrity of your roof and preventing costly repairs. One of the earliest indicators of shingle wear is curling or cupping. This occurs when the edges or corners of the shingles begin to lift or bend, often due to prolonged exposure to moisture or extreme temperature fluctuations. Curling not only compromises the shingle’s ability to shed water but also creates entry points for water infiltration, leading to leaks and rot.

Another telltale sign of shingle deterioration is splitting or cracking. Wood naturally expands and contracts with changes in humidity and temperature, but over time, this movement can cause the shingles to split along their grain. Cracks may start small but can quickly widen, especially during freeze-thaw cycles or heavy rainfall. Inspect your roof after severe weather events, as these conditions accelerate the formation and growth of cracks. If left unaddressed, split shingles can detach entirely, leaving your roof vulnerable to water damage and structural issues.

Moss, algae, or lichen growth on wood shingles is more than just an aesthetic concern—it’s a red flag for moisture retention and decay. These organisms thrive in damp environments, often indicating that the shingles are not drying properly between rain events. While some homeowners may attempt to remove growth with pressure washing, this method can damage the wood fibers, hastening deterioration. Instead, consider installing zinc or copper strips along the roof ridge, which release metal ions that inhibit organic growth when it rains.

A less obvious but equally critical sign of shingle deterioration is granular loss. While wood shingles do not have granules like asphalt shingles, they can develop a powdery or fuzzy surface texture as the wood fibers break down. This is often accompanied by a darkened appearance, signaling that the protective outer layer of the wood is eroding. Granular loss reduces the shingle’s ability to reflect UV rays, accelerating degradation. If you notice a powdery residue on your roof or in the gutters, it’s time to assess the condition of your shingles.

Finally, missing or displaced shingles are a clear indication of advanced deterioration. High winds, heavy snow, or even animals can dislodge weakened shingles, leaving gaps in your roof’s protective barrier. Regularly inspect your roof and the area around your home for debris that may have fallen from the roof. Promptly replacing missing shingles can prevent water intrusion and further damage to the underlying structure. For homeowners in regions prone to severe weather, investing in reinforced or treated wood shingles may extend their lifespan and reduce the frequency of replacements.

Average Lifespan by Wood Type

The lifespan of wood shingles varies significantly depending on the type of wood used, with each species offering unique durability and resistance to environmental factors. For instance, cedar shingles, a popular choice for their natural beauty and aromatic oils that deter insects, typically last between 20 to 40 years. This range is influenced by factors such as climate, maintenance, and exposure to moisture. In contrast, redwood shingles, known for their natural resistance to decay and insects, can endure for 25 to 30 years, making them a slightly less durable but still viable option for homeowners seeking a long-lasting roofing solution.

When considering pine shingles, it’s essential to note that their lifespan is generally shorter, averaging 15 to 25 years. This is due to pine’s lower natural resistance to rot and insect damage compared to cedar or redwood. However, pressure-treated pine shingles can extend this lifespan by several years, offering a more cost-effective alternative for those on a budget. For optimal performance, pine shingles require regular maintenance, including staining or sealing every 2–3 years to protect against moisture and UV damage.

For those seeking maximum longevity, cypress shingles stand out with a lifespan of 30 to 50 years. Cypress wood contains natural preservatives that make it highly resistant to decay, insects, and warping, even in humid climates. Its durability comes at a higher cost, but the investment pays off in reduced maintenance and replacement needs over time. To maximize cypress shingles’ lifespan, ensure proper installation with adequate ventilation to prevent moisture buildup, which can compromise even the most resilient wood types.

Finally, spruce shingles, while less common, offer a lifespan of 10 to 20 years, making them the least durable option among wood shingle types. Spruce is more susceptible to rot and insect damage, particularly in wet or humid environments. If choosing spruce, prioritize regular inspections and proactive repairs to address issues like cracked or split shingles promptly. Applying a protective finish can also help extend their lifespan, though they will still require more frequent replacement compared to harder wood species.

In summary, the choice of wood type directly impacts the lifespan of shingles, with cedar, redwood, cypress, pine, and spruce each offering distinct durability ranges. Homeowners should weigh factors like climate, maintenance commitment, and budget when selecting the best wood type for their roofing needs. Proper installation and ongoing care are critical to maximizing the lifespan of any wood shingle, ensuring both aesthetic appeal and functional longevity.
